The Driving License Examination Center in the Nabatieh Governorate was launched and marked an exceptional achievement, as it was established in line with the conditions set out in the Traffic Law for obtaining a driving license, including the requirement to conduct driving tests under the supervision of experts and monitors. Consequently, at a time when the Nabatieh region and the South were suffering from devastating Israeli aggression, the launch of the Nabatieh Examination Center represented a notable and significant step.

The President of the Driving Schools Syndicate in Lebanon, Mr. Hussein Haidar, accompanied by his Vice President Hassan Al-Mousawi and the Syndicate’s Secretary-General Nizar Ayoub, inspected the Driving License Examination Center in the Nabatieh Governorate, located at the southern entrance of the town of Arab Salim, where he was briefed by monitors and trainers on the progress of the examinations being conducted there.

Haidar said following the tour: “The Driving Schools Syndicate has worked to equip the driving license examination center, with all its facilities, at its own expense. The aim is to ensure proper and sound examinations, enable correct learning, and promote knowledge of the Traffic Law and road safety in both its theoretical and practical aspects. Today, examinations are being conducted here in a civilized and serious manner, as in any country in the world, under the supervision of a team delegated by the Ministry of Interior and Municipalities.”
